Tom Edens 1987 UIN

It's annoying that I can't find a good (major league) picture of Edens, given how often-photographed the defending World Champions must have been. Even allowing that Edens only made two starts while Mets rotation was a disaster (Doc Gooden out on drug suspension; Sid Fernandez, Bob Ojeda and Rick Aguilera [then a starter] out with arm/shoulder issues; David Cone a pleasant rookie surprise, but then breaks a finger trying to bunt against Atlee Hammaker of the Giants) and couldn't take starts away from the likes of Terry Leach and John Mitchell, there should be (and probably are, somewhere) pictures of him as a Met.

But instead, all I have is the 1990s Mets comprehensive set from The Wiz; black and white, crappy photography, and once I sharpened the image, it appears that the "NY" on the cap is a paste job; he's probably actually in a Tidewater uniform or some such. But…better than nothing, I suppose.
